Homosexual turns 140

Did you forget to send a card? Yesterday the word "homosexual" turned 140.

The term was coined by Karl-Maria Kertbeny, an Austrian-born Hungarian journalist and human rights advocate. His interest in all things gay came about when a friend committed suicide after being blackmailed about his sexual proclivities. Kertbeny's own sexuality, although he claimed to be "normally sexed", was often questioned.

He coined the term Homosexualität (“of the same sex”) in a letter to gay-rights advocate Karl Heinrich Ulrichs. The word came from the Greek prefix homo- (same) and the Latin root sexualis (sex).

A year later the term appeared in a pamphlet, written anonymously by Kertbeny, calling for the repeal of  Paragraph 143 of the Prussian Penal Code, which criminalized sodomy.
